Poor Grades? Vision Therapy Can Help

Many families are puzzled when a bright student brings home poor grades or struggles with homework. These challenges are not always caused by a learning disability, but can be linked to the way the eyes and brain work together. Vision therapy offers a proven path to strengthen visual skills and help children reach their full academic potential.

Understanding Vision Therapy

Vision therapy is a directed program that trains the eyes, brain, and body to process visual information more efficiently. It goes beyond standard eye exercises and is often compared to physical therapy for the entire visual system.

What Is Vision Therapy?

Vision therapy is a neurocognitive training plan that teaches the brain to use visual input with greater accuracy, speed, and comfort. Even children who see 20/20 on a routine eye exam may need this specialized approach.

Key Issues Vision Therapy Targets

Clinicians categorize visual problems into several main groups.

  • Visual efficiency dysfunction, problems with eye focus and coordination that make tracking words across a page difficult.
  • Visual processing dysfunction, trouble understanding, organizing, or remembering what has been seen.
  • Sensory integration dysfunction, difficulty combining visual information with other senses, leading to clumsiness or discomfort.

Visual Efficiency Dysfunction

Children with this issue may lose their place while reading, skip words, or avoid near work altogether. Eye fatigue can lead to frustration, headaches, and reduced comprehension.

Visual Processing Dysfunction

When the brain cannot quickly interpret what the eyes send, a student may read the same line repeatedly or struggle to recall content minutes after finishing a passage. Grades suffer even though eyesight is clear.

Sensory Integration Dysfunction

The brain must blend visual data with hearing, balance, and touch. Poor integration may cause clumsy movements, discomfort in busy classrooms, or resistance to sports and playground games.

The Vision Therapy Program

A structured program can re-train visual pathways and create lasting change. Sessions are designed to be engaging so children stay motivated throughout treatment.

Program Overview

A typical course lasts about 30 weeks and is tailored to each child’s specific needs. Progress is monitored by experienced eye care professionals who adjust activities as skills improve.

Engaging Activities

Therapy sessions feel like play, yet each task has a precise purpose.

  • Games with prisms and lenses that challenge eye coordination.
  • Balance exercises that integrate vision with movement.
  • Interactive tools such as a trampoline to build visual-motor timing.
